WebThe internship and job search process is a personal experience. It requires you to understand how your unique skills and experiences relate to a position or organization and how you can tell your story professionally and creatively throughout every aspect of the search process. WebFOCUS 2 is Saint Joseph's University's online career and education planning system. This system can help you choose a major, build your career goals and gather information on jobs. Take the assessment, then schedule an appointment with a career counselor to discuss your results as they relate to your major and career exploration. SJU Campus Map forecast christmas 2021WebThis exhibition, curated by Dr. Jenny Spinner and Anne Gutherman ’24, features artworks by Black Philadelphia-area artists from the 1930s to the present. It presents pieces from the permanent collection as well as works on loan.
